Create three divs and use float for the first three columns, then have a clear all div and repeat the process again, all inside a wrapper div. Either that or use absolute positioning for all columns, the first way is probably the best method though.

 

If you are using firefox there's a handy extension called firebug were you can modify the source code in the browser. I've found it brilliant for tweaking and getting css right.
